eShip is a desktop site out of the box. If you have a RockSolid WebShip login through DallasShip, a one-time two-minute setup gives you a phone-friendly layout every time you open eShip in Safari.
One-time setup
eShip was built for desktop. The DallasShip app adds a phone-first layout to it inside Safari itself — bigger buttons, readable rate cards, and a proper mobile menu — without changing how anything works.
One small app from DallasShip adds the mobile layout to Safari. It never sees your login — RockSolid still handles everything.
Open Settings, go to Apps, then Safari, then Extensions, and turn on DallasShip Mobile eShip. Allow it on eship.rocksolidinternet.com.
Open eShip in Safari and log in like always. The phone-friendly layout applies automatically on every visit.
